".... The house passed from Provost Leslie to his son James Leslie. James sold the property in 1705 to James Robertson, a merchant. James passed the property on to his son, Alexander, who went on to become Provost of Aberdeen between 1740 and 1741. Provost Robertson extended the house backwards in 1730."

from Aberdeen Council website 5


James married Isabell IRVINE, daughter of Alexander IRVINE younger, of Murthill and Jean CUMMING, by 16 February 1702.1 (Isabell IRVINE was baptised on 3 July 1664 6 and died by 7 May 1713 2.)

No marriage record has been found, but in the baptismal register we read that James Robertson "and his Lady", that is his spouse, had a child in 1702, so we know that the marriage had taken place by then.


Old Parish Registers
Saint Nicholas parish Aberdeen
Baptisms

"Robertson
February 16 1702, James Robertson present Treasurer and Isobell Irwin his Lady, had a son named Alexander .... " 1

James next married Jean ROSS on 7 May 1713 in Saint Nicholas parish, Aberdeen, Scotland.2 (Jean ROSS was born about 1680 and died in December 1739 3.)
